      Maruti Suzuki Swift DZire was launched in 2008 in domestic market, under the entry level sedan segment and since then it has been presented with couple of makeovers. The recent version of the car was updated in 2012 and is based on third generation Swift platform. Its boot has been bent inside and is not bulging like the previous generation model. The front has been uplifted and perfectly resembles its hatchback version. To keep up with modern day requirements of customers, the car has been equipped with technically enhanced features.

      Swift DZire comes with an option of 1.2-litre K series petrol and 1.3-litre diesel engines. The latter uses Direct Diesel Injection System (DDiS) technology, developing 74 bhp at 190 Nm of peak torque, whereas, the former produces 85 bhp and peak torque of 114 Nm. Options of 5-speed manual and 4-speed automatic transmission are included with K-series engine whereas the diesel unit only has a 5-speed manual gearbox. Placed in the bracket of Rs. 5 lakh – Rs. 7.6 lakh, the car is rivalled by Honda Amaze and Chevrolet Sail. Maruti Suzuki Swift DZire has been accorded with many titles in past and till date, it continues to be an optimal choice in its segment.

      Maruti Suzuki SX4, on the other hand, flaunts a sleek design and performance oriented engine. Under the hood is a 1.6-litre petrol engine producing 103 bhp of maximum power with a peak torque of 145 Nm. The car also comes with an option of 1.3-litre diesel engine, churning out 89 bhp of power and 200 Nm of torque. All the variants are incorporated with 5-speed manual transmission and deliver impressive fuel economy. Coming in the range of Rs. 7.3 lakh – Rs. 9.9 lakh, the car faces stiff competition from Skoda Rapid, Volkswagen Vento and Hyundai Verna. Maruti Suzuki SX4 is available in a disparate colour range with the shades of oyster blue and French eclair recently added to the pattern.

      Experts believe that Swift DZire has been a top-notch product in the entry level sedan segment and has been the game changer for the company. However, Maruti Suzuki SX4 has not been able to accomplish such feats and somehow lags behind in the race of mid-size sedans. Main reasons cited for such failure is the lack of exclusive features which other cars are featuring in the same range.
